Technical Specifications

ParameterWanlin Fire Specification
Input voltageAC 220V
Output power2200W
Socket outlets2 outlets
Payment optionsQR code and NFC card
Card readerISO 14443A NFC reader beside the QR label
QR flowScan, select outlet, pay by local e-wallet, charge
DisplaySmall LCD with QR code
CommunicationEthernet
ProtocolOCPP 1.6J optional
Enclosure ratingIP65
MeteringPer-session kWh metering with payment receipt
InstallationWall, pole or pedestal mounting
Warranty24-month

Frequently Asked Questions

Q: Why offer both QR and NFC on one station?

A: Local riders in most Southeast Asian cities pay by e-wallet QR code, while residents, staff and tourist renters often hold an NFC card. Supporting both on one reader row lets one station serve walk-in and registered users without two devices.

Q: How does the QR payment flow work?

A: The rider scans the printed QR code, the local payment gateway opens with the outlet number, and charging starts once payment clears. A receipt with kWh and duration is returned to the phone.

Q: Can we rebrand the QR landing page for our market?

A: Yes. The OEM team points the QR code to your local e-wallet landing page and can brand the page with your logo before the first batch ships.

Q: What happens when a rider taps an NFC card?

A: The card is checked against the whitelist and a prepaid or postpaid account, then the same outlet logic runs as a QR session. Both paths report to the same OCPP backend.

Q: Which markets suit the WL-QNH best?

A: It fits markets where QR wallets dominate but cards still matter, such as Indonesia, Vietnam, the Philippines and Malaysia, plus tourist-heavy areas where foreign visitors carry cards instead of local wallets.
